Service Information Summary
Gasoline:
Premium unleaded gasoline,
pump octane number of 91 or
higher.
Fuel Tank Capacity:
17.17 US gal (65.0 l , 14.30 Imp gal)
Recommended Engine Oil:
API Service SJ "Energy Conserving" oil, SAE 5W-30
viscosity (see page 201).
Oil change capacity (including
filter):
4.6 US qt (4.4 l , 3.9 Imp qt)
Automatic Transmission Fluid: Honda Premium Formula
Automatic Transmission Fluid preferred, or a DEXRON
® III ATF
as a temporary replacement (see page 213). Power Steering Fluid:
Genuine Honda Power Steering
Fluid preferred, or another brand
of power steering fluid as a
temporary replacement. Do not use ATF (see page 215).
Brake Fluid:
Genuine Honda DOT 3 Brake Fluidpreferred, or a DOT 3 or DOT 4
brake fluid as a temporary
replacement (see page 214). Tire Pressure (measured cold):
32 psi (220 kPa , 2.2 kgf/cm
2)
